Effective communication in CSGO is crucial for coordinating strategies and enhancing team performance. One of the best ways to improve your communication is by using callouts—specific terms or phrases that convey important information about the game environment. For example, players frequently use abbreviated names for locations like 'A site', 'B site', and 'mid', which allows for quick and clear communication. Implementing a consistent system of callouts can significantly reduce misunderstandings and help your team execute strategies more efficiently.
In addition to using standardized callouts, it’s important to practice active listening and provide feedback to your teammates. When a player makes a callout, ensure you acknowledge the information by repeating it back or by confirming your understanding. This not only reinforces communication but also fosters a supportive team atmosphere. When formulating your callouts, remember to keep them brief and to the point, avoiding unnecessary jargon that may confuse others. You can build your team’s communication skills by regularly discussing and practicing these callouts in both casual and competitive matches.
